The Professional Certificate in Solar Energy for Cultural Institutions provides a comprehensive understanding of photovoltaic (PV) systems and their application within the unique context of museums, archives, and historical sites. This specialized training equips participants with the knowledge to assess energy needs, design efficient solar installations, and manage the long-term operation and maintenance of renewable energy infrastructure.
Learning outcomes include mastering the technical aspects of solar energy technology, including system design, sizing, and component selection. Participants will also develop strong project management skills, gain proficiency in relevant software for solar energy modeling and analysis, and understand the financial aspects of solar energy projects, encompassing ROI calculations and grant applications. Sustainable practices and environmental impact assessments are also integral parts of the curriculum.

A Professional Certificate in Solar Energy is increasingly significant for UK cultural institutions navigating the current energy crisis. With UK energy prices soaring and a growing emphasis on sustainability, many heritage sites and museums are seeking ways to reduce their carbon footprint and operational costs. The UK government's commitment to Net Zero by 2050 further underscores the importance of adopting renewable energy solutions. This certificate equips professionals with the skills to manage and implement solar energy projects, optimizing energy consumption and contributing to the sustainability goals of these institutions.
